## Tuning

The receipt mailer (Almsgate) batches donation receipts and sends through the Thornquay relay. On-call: if the queue backs up, resist the urge to crank batch size — the relay rate-limits per connection, and bigger batches just mean bigger retries. Scale worker count first, then shorten the flush interval. Dedupe window must stay longer than the retry horizon or donors get duplicate receipts, which generates tickets. All knobs live in one place and are read at worker start. Current production values follow.

tuning table, kajop-yafof:
QUOTAS = {
    "wenath": 10,
    "ulaael": 5,
}

## Add dark-mode support to the Quillbarrow admin dashboard

This PR introduces a theme token layer so every panel, chart, and modal in the admin dashboard resolves colors from a single palette map instead of hardcoded hex values. Toggling is persisted per user and falls back to the OS preference. If rendering regressions appear after deploy, the theme cache can be flushed without a restart. The transition timings and cache limits that govern the toggle behavior are defined below.

tuning table, kawep-tawif:
CAPS = {
    "olidor": 80,
    "belion": 7,
    "quenys": 225,
    "druox": 839,
    "fraath": 482,
}

## Alert: Markdown Pipeline Backlog (Ferndock)

Heads up — this one fires when the Ferndock markdown rendering queue sits above 5,000 pending documents for ten minutes. Usually it's a bad document with a pathological table that's wedging a worker; sometimes it's the image-proxy sidecar timing out. First move: check the worker logs for repeated retries on the same doc ID and quarantine it. Don't scale workers past 12 without checking with the platform team. If you're stuck or it keeps re-firing, email the pipeline owners.

alerts address for kafof-bagag: kasael@olvarqdyn.corp

## Configuration

Quickmoss ships with a static-analysis baseline file (`baseline.qmf`) that records all pre-existing warnings so new code gets judged on its own merits. Don't regenerate it casually — a fresh baseline hides real regressions and Support will get the angry tickets. If a customer's CI is failing on baseline drift, have them re-run the scanner with `--compare-baseline` first. The scanner talks to the Quickmoss report service, which needs an auth token in the project's env file. Add this line:

sealed setting: VAULT_KEY20=99c8657b7398a947e274